Quick Answer
People born on January 15 have Capricorn as their zodiac sign. This Earth sign is ruled by Saturn and spans December 22 to January 19. January 15 natives typically exhibit disciplined, responsible, and practical qualities associated with midwinter Capricorn energy.
Capricorn at a Glance
Capricorn is the tenth sign of the zodiac and an Earth sign, which connects it to grounded, pragmatic approaches to life. As a cardinal sign, Capricorn often initiates new phases, especially around work, reputation, and long-term goals. Saturn, its ruling planet, governs structure, limits, and maturity, shaping Capricorn’s steady pace and ambition.
Capricorn Key Profile
| Attribute | Verified Detail | Source Type |
|---|---|---|
| Zodiac Sign | Capricorn | Traditional Western Tropical |
| Date Range | December 22 to January 19 | General Ephemeris |
| Ruling Planet | Saturn | Classical Astrology |
| Element | Earth | Classical Astrology |
| Quality / Mode | Cardinal | Classical Astrology |
| Symbol | Sea-Goat | Mythic Image |
| Colors | Black, gray, brown | Traditional Associations |
| Compatible Signs | Taurus, Virgo, Scorpio, Pisces | Common Synastry Patterns |
